Sampradaya

सम्प्रदाय

sampradāya

Share

Definition

A spiritual lineage or tradition through which teachings, mantras, and initiation are handed down from guru to disciple in an unbroken succession. Belonging to a recognized sampradaya authenticates a teacher's authority and preserves the purity of practice across generations. The major Vaishnava sampradayas each trace their line back to a founding acharya — Madhvacharya's Brahma Sampradaya and Vallabhacharya's Pushtimarg among them.
